From Kamalanagara Water Tank to BMS College of Engineering by bus
To get from Kamalanagara Water Tank to BMS College of Engineering in Srinagar,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the 95 bus from Water Tank Kamalanagara station to Link Road station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 258-KBS-D43G bus and finally take the 45-G bus from Kempegowda Bus Station station to Subramanya Swamy Temple station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 54 min. The ride fare is ₹48.00. The bus schedule from Kamalanagara Water Tank may change.
